My nose tip is a little overprojected. The bridge is proportional to my face but the tip has a little extra meat to it ( cartilage) and I hate my profile it makes my nose look long. How much would this procedure cost? Is it possible to be accomplished through non surgical procedure ?

Answer: Cost Hello, Unfortunately I cannot answer this question directly. Many factors influence the price of the rhinoplasty like location of the doctor, if the doctor is specialized, revision or primary rhinoplasty, what specific procedures are being done to the nose etc. An average rhinoplasty cost in my office ranges from $8,000 to $15,000. Plastic surgeons want you to shop for a doctor who is going to have the same aesthetic eye as you. Every nose is different, and every rhinoplasty is different. You should look for a plastic surgeon who is an artist and should be a board certified facial plastic surgeon who specializes in rhinoplasty as 100% of their practice. A non surgical nose job is better to fix problems with the dorsal hump. All the best, Deepak Dugar, MDScarless Rhinoplasty ExpertBeverly Hills, CA 90210

Answer: How much would it be to shorten the tip of the nose if it is slightly over projected? It is very important that all of the components of the nose balance with themselves, and the entire new nose balances with patient's facial features, therefore a full rhinoplasty will be required to ensure that is the case. The Price of a rhinoplasty is directly proportional to the amount of time it takes to perform the procedure in a formal operating room, time monitored by physician anesthesiologist under general anesthesia, and the surgeon's fees for performing the procedure in addition to all of the postoperative follow-up appointments for a year.
